Official Uncut Synopsis & Storyline
A seedy London promoter turns a naive, working-class teenager into a pop singing sensation.

Complete Cast & Character Encyclopedia
- Laurence Harvey portrays Johnny Jackson (Lead Protagonist)
- Sylvia Syms portrays Maisie King (Lead Protagonist)
- Yolande Donlan portrays Dixie Collins (Primary Co-Star)
- Cliff Richard portrays Bert Rudge / Bongo Herbert (Primary Co-Star)
- Meier Tzelniker portrays Mayer (Key Supporting Role)
- Ambrosine Phillpotts portrays Lady Rosemary (Key Supporting Role)
- Gilbert Harding portrays Self (Key Supporting Role)
- Hermione Baddeley portrays Penelope (Key Supporting Role)
- Eric Pohlmann portrays Leon (Key Supporting Role)
- Reginald Beckwith portrays Rev. Tobias Craven (Key Supporting Role)
- Wilfrid Lawson portrays Mr Rudge (Featured Ensemble)
- Avis Bunnage portrays Mrs Rudge (Featured Ensemble)
- Susan Burnet portrays Edna Rudge (Featured Ensemble)
- Susan Hampshire portrays Cynthia (Featured Ensemble)
- Kenneth Griffith portrays Charlie (Featured Ensemble)
- Patrick Cargill portrays Psychiatrist (Featured Ensemble)
- Lisa Peake portrays Chinese Rose (Featured Ensemble)
- Esma Cannon portrays Nightclub Cleaner (Featured Ensemble)
- Barry Lowe portrays Beast Burns (Featured Ensemble)
- Davy Kaye portrays Racer (Featured Ensemble)
- Timothy Bateson portrays Amusement Arcade Manager (Featured Ensemble)
- Burt Kwouk portrays Soho Youth (Featured Ensemble)
- Jack McNaughton portrays Jack (Featured Ensemble)
- Reg Thomason portrays Jukebox Delivery Man (Featured Ensemble)
